Tom Benson Hall of Fame Stadium in Canton, Ohio will once again play host to the annual Hall of Fame Game, kicking off the NFL’s 104th season. Facing off in this year’s preseason opener are two of the more newsworthy teams of the past decade — the New York Jets and the Cleveland Browns 📰

  • Unfortunately for fans of those two organizations, more often than not they’ve been newsworthy for their ineptitude, rather than their success on the field. Over the last 10 seasons, they have the second and third worst records in the league 🤢

But the perennial punching bags have both leveled up, and the two franchises are entering this season with something they haven’t had much of recently — optimism. And as is so often the case in this league, that all the starts with the QBs 💪

  • Let’s start in New York, with a man who has made more headlines this offseason than any other player in the league. Which makes sense when you’re 4x-MVP Aaron Rodgers switching teams for the first time in your 19-year career. Even though it pissed the man off, can you blame HBO for being interested?

With a top-five defense and a pair of rookie offensive stars in Garrett Wilson and Breece Hall, the Jets often looked a QB away from something special last season. So even in a brutally tough AFC East, its easy to understand why the addition of Rodgers has many people bullish on Gang Green this year 📈

  • New York has hit double-digit wins just once since 2010, but that’s not stopping oddsmakers from giving the Jets a win total over/under of 9.5, with -134 odds to reach the postseason. And expectations are seemingly growing with each dazzling throw in camp 👇

Unfortunately, we won’t get to see Rodgers attempt his first pass in a Jets uniform tonight. Instead, it will be Zach Wilson drawing the start under center, and all eyes will surely be on the former second-overall pick for any signs of improvement 🤔

Like the Jets, the Browns are banking on improved quarterback play being their ticket back to the postseason this year. Oddsmakers are seemingly on board, giving them +112 odds to reach the playoffs with a win total over/under of 9.5 👀

  • Deshaun Watson returned to the field late last season following a highly-publicized, lengthy absence, and the rust was evident. But regardless of any personal reservations you may have about the guy, it’s not difficult to envision him returning to Pro Bowl form this year now that he’s had a normal offseason under his belt. And his play in camp is already impressing 👇

If Cleveland can get the version of Watson they're paying for this season ($230M guaranteed), he’ll link with Nick Chubb and Amari Cooper to form one of the most dangerous offensive attacks in the league 💥
